How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Georgian Acres?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Georgian Acres Studio Apartments | $860 | $795 | $1,799 |
Georgian Acres 1 Bedroom Apartments | $989 | $745 | $3,013 |
Georgian Acres 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,404 | $1,049 | $3,203 |
Georgian Acres 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,537 | $975 | $3,870 |
Georgian Acres 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,048 | $2,048 | $2,048 |

Getting Around the Georgian Acres Neighborhood in Austin, TX
Walk Score®
57 / 100
Somewhat Walkable
Some err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
55 / 100
Bikeable
Some b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
49 / 100
Some Transit
A few nearby public transportation options
